Origin & History

Kenyan Purple Passionfruit — origin
Natural habitat

The Kenyan Purple Passionfruit (Passiflora edulis) is a vining fruit native to South America, now extensively cultivated in tropical and subtropical regions, notably in Kenya and East Africa. This nutrient-dense fruit is prized for its high fiber, vitamin C, and antioxidant content, offering significant benefits for digestive, immune, and skin health.

While native to South America, Purple Passionfruit has been integrated into East African traditional medicine, particularly in Kenya, where it is consumed for digestive comfort, hydration, and general vitality. It has become a staple in local wellness routines and healing practices, blending ancestral knowledge with its widespread cultivation.Traditional Medicine

How It Works

Mechanism of Action

The primary mechanism of action for Kenyan Purple Passionfruit's health benefits involves its rich profile of flavonoids, phenolic acids, and carotenoids. These bioactive compounds activate the Keap1–Nrf2 pathway, disrupting Keap1–Nrf2 binding and stabilizing Nrf2 for nuclear translocation. This leads to the upregulation of genes for key antioxidant and detoxification enzymes such as Heme oxygenase-1 (HO-1), NAD(P)H quinone oxidoreductase 1 (NQO1), Glutathione peroxidase (GPx), and Superoxide dismutase (SOD), significantly enhancing cellular antioxidant defense.

Clinical Evidence

Scientific studies, predominantly utilizing in vitro and animal models, affirm that Purple Passionfruit's bioactive compounds, including polyphenols and carotenoids, exert significant health benefits. Research indicates promising effects on antioxidant status and anti-inflammatory responses, along with improvements in digestive function and enhanced skin hydration. While these findings suggest potential for modulating immune responses and supporting gut microbiome balance, well-controlled human clinical trials are needed to confirm efficacy and determine optimal dosages for specific health outcomes.

Safety & Interactions

Generally, Kenyan Purple Passionfruit, as a common fruit, is considered safe for consumption. There are no specific reports of severe side effects, drug interactions, or contraindications associated with its moderate dietary intake. However, individuals with known allergies to passionfruit or other members of the Passifloraceae family should exercise caution. As with any dietary supplement or new food item during pregnancy or lactation, consulting a healthcare professional is advisable due to limited specific research in these populations.

What makes Kenyan Purple Passionfruit unique?
Kenyan Purple Passionfruit refers to specific purple-fruited cultivars of Passiflora edulis (like KPF 4, KPF 11, KPF 12) grown and characterized in Kenya. These varieties are distinguished by unique morpho-agronomic traits adapted to local conditions, as researched by institutions like KALRO-Kandara.
